import { Container } from "./container"; import { Measure } from "../measure"; /** Class used to create rectangle container */ export class Rectangle extends Container { private _thickness = 1; private _cornerRadius = 0; /** Gets or sets border thickness */ public get thickness(): number { return this._thickness; } public set thickness(value: number) { if (this._thickness === value) { return; } this._thickness = value; this._markAsDirty(); } /** Gets or sets the corner radius angle */ public get cornerRadius(): number { return this._cornerRadius; } public set cornerRadius(value: number) { if (value < 0) { value = 0; } if (this._cornerRadius === value) { return; } this._cornerRadius = value; this._markAsDirty(); } /** * Creates a new Rectangle * @param name defines the control name */ constructor(public name?: string) { super(name); } protected _getTypeName(): string { return "Rectangle"; } protected _localDraw(context: CanvasRenderingContext2D): void { context.save(); if (this.shadowBlur || this.shadowOffsetX || this.shadowOffsetY) { context.shadowColor = this.shadowColor; context.shadowBlur = this.shadowBlur; context.shadowOffsetX = this.shadowOffsetX; context.shadowOffsetY = this.shadowOffsetY; } if (this._background) { context.fillStyle = this._background; if (this._cornerRadius) { this._drawRoundedRect(context, this._thickness / 2); context.fill(); } else { context.fillRect(this._currentMeasure.left, this._currentMeasure.top, this._currentMeasure.width, this._currentMeasure.height); } } if (this._thickness) { if (this.shadowBlur || this.shadowOffsetX || this.shadowOffsetY) { context.shadowBlur = 0; context.shadowOffsetX = 0; context.shadowOffsetY = 0; } if (this.color) { context.strokeStyle = this.color; } context.lineWidth = this._thickness; if (this._cornerRadius) { this._drawRoundedRect(context, this._thickness / 2); context.stroke(); } else { context.strokeRect(this._currentMeasure.left + this._thickness / 2, this._currentMeasure.top + this._thickness / 2, this._currentMeasure.width - this._thickness, this._currentMeasure.height - this._thickness); } } context.restore(); } protected _additionalProcessing(parentMeasure: Measure, context: CanvasRenderingContext2D): void { super._additionalProcessing(parentMeasure, context); this._measureForChildren.width -= 2 * this._thickness; this._measureForChildren.height -= 2 * this._thickness; this._measureForChildren.left += this._thickness; this._measureForChildren.top += this._thickness; } private _drawRoundedRect(context: CanvasRenderingContext2D, offset: number = 0): void { var x = this._currentMeasure.left + offset; var y = this._currentMeasure.top + offset; var width = this._currentMeasure.width - offset * 2; var height = this._currentMeasure.height - offset * 2; var radius = Math.min(height / 2 - 2, Math.min(width / 2 - 2, this._cornerRadius)); context.beginPath(); context.moveTo(x + radius, y); context.lineTo(x + width - radius, y); context.quadraticCurveTo(x + width, y, x + width, y + radius); context.lineTo(x + width, y + height - radius); context.quadraticCurveTo(x + width, y + height, x + width - radius, y + height); context.lineTo(x + radius, y + height); context.quadraticCurveTo(x, y + height, x, y + height - radius); context.lineTo(x, y + radius); context.quadraticCurveTo(x, y, x + radius, y); context.closePath(); } protected _clipForChildren(context: CanvasRenderingContext2D) { if (this._cornerRadius) { this._drawRoundedRect(context, this._thickness); context.clip(); } } }
